6. Type any additional password information. 7. Click the trackwheel. 8. Click Save. Use the password keeper Click a password entry. Perform one of the following actions: • View • Edit • Delete To change your password keeper password, click the trackwheel. Click Change password. Click Yes. Type your new password. Confirm your new password. Click Ok. Copy a password In the password keeper, select a password entry. Click the trackwheel. Click Copy to Clipboard. To clear the password from the clipboard, in the password keeper, click the trackwheel. Click Clear Clipboard. To paste the password, place the cursor where you want to insert it. Click the trackwheel. Click Paste. Warning: Passwords copied to the clipboard are not encrypted. About security self tests The security self tests program verifies that security software is implemented properly on your handheld. The tests run automatically when your handheld restarts. Verify security software In the handheld options, click Security. Click the trackwheel. Click Verify Security Software. 74 Related topic • About security self tests About firewall settings If you have third-party applications on your handheld, the firewall option prevents these applications from transmitting data without your knowledge. Related topic • Legal notice Prevent third-party applications from transmitting data When a third-party application on your handheld attempts to transmit data, a dialog box appears on your screen. Accept or deny the connection request. To reset the firewall settings at any time, in the handheld options, click Firewall. Click the trackwheel. Click Reset Settings. Related topics • About firewall settings • Legal notice Clear the handheld Warning: Performing this procedure disables all services and removes all data, including passwords and encryption keys, from the handheld. Before clearing your handheld, verify that a backup copy of your data is available. 1. In the handheld options, click Security. 2. Click the trackwheel. 3. Click Wipe Handheld. 4. Click Continue. 5. Type blackberry.
